122. Sonepur is one of the 70 Assembly (Vidhan Sabha) constituencies in Bihar. This constituency is located in the Bhojpur region. Bihar is located in the East region of India. This seat can be classified as: Rural and falls in the Saran district of Bihar. The reservation status of this constituency is: General. 122. Sonepur Assembly constituency is part of the 20. Saran (General) Lok Sabha constituency and can be classified as Rural.

Location

The geographic coordinates of Sonepur Assembly constituency are: 25°42'31.3"N 85°09'39.2"E. This constituency falls in Saran district of Bihar and in the Bhojpur region. Sonepur shares its borders with seven other Assembly constituencies. Other Bihar Assembly constituencies adjacent to Sonepur are: Parsa, Hajipur, Garkha, Maner, Danapur, Digha, Bankipur. Demographic profile

In the 2020 Assembly elections, there were a total of 282375 registered voters, of which 150966 were male, 130281 female and 1127 from the third gender. In the 2015 Assembly elections, there were a total of 267918 registered voters, of which 144556 were male, 123358 female and 1027 from the third gender. In 2010 elections, there were a total of 223755 registered voters in this constituency, of which 122848 were male and 100907 female and 569 from the third gender.

The number of service voters in this Assembly constituency was 1 in 2020, 4 in 2015, and 0 in 2010.

The electorate gender ratio (number of female voters per 1000 male voters) in this constituency in 2020 was 863, 853 in 2015, and 821 in 2010.

Poll dates

In the 2020 state Assembly elections, this seat voted in Phase 2 on Tuesday, November 3, 2020 and the results were declared on Tuesday, November 10, 2020.

In the 2015 state Assembly elections, this seat voted in Phase 3 on Wednesday, October 28, 2015 and the results were declared on Sunday, November 8, 2015.

In the 2010 polls, this constituency voted in Phase 3 on Thursday, October 28, 2010 and the results were declared on Wednesday, November 24, 2010.


Extent

Assembly constituency no.122. Sonepur comprises of the following areas of Saran district in the Bhojpur region of Bihar: CD Blocks Dighwara & Sonepur.

This constituency covers an approximate area of 238.03 square kilometers and the geographic coordinates of Sonepur is: 25°42'31.3"N 85°09'39.2"E.

Voter turnout

According to data released by the Election Commission of India, In 2020, this seat registered a turnout of 58.93%, while it was 58.59% in 2015, and 53.81% in 2010.

Victory margin

In the 2020 Bihar Assembly elections, Dr. Ramanuj Prasad of RJD won in this constituency beating Vinay Kumar Singh of BJP by a margin of 6686 votes which was 3.94% of the total votes cast. In 2015, Dr Ramanuj Prasad of RJD was the winner in this seat beating Vinay Kumar Singh of BJP by a margin of 36396 votes which was 23.2% of the total votes polled in the constituency. In the 2010 Assembly elections, Vinay Kumar Singh of BJP won this seat defeating Rabri Devi of RJD by a margin of 20685 votes which was 17.19% of the total votes polled for the seat.

Winner vote share (%)

In the 2020 Bihar Assembly elections, Dr. Ramanuj Prasad of RJD had a vote share of 43.11% in this seat. In the 2015 Assembly elections, Dr Ramanuj Prasad of RJD got a vote share of 54.87% , In the 2010 Assembly elections, Vinay Kumar Singh of BJP got a vote share of 53.76% in Sonepur.
